Event details

Save the Drama for your Llama is a trail running event held at Luhr County Park, 3178 S County Road 150 W, La Porte, IN 46350. The event is a 6-hour trail run in which participants complete repeated loops of a marked course. Each loop is about 1.7 miles in length. Overall male and female winners are determined by the most miles completed during the six-hour period.

Course and rules

The course will be marked with flags and signs; participants are asked to follow the course markings rather than other runners. Laps are recorded when runners arrive in the start/finish area and should have their bib number on the front of their shirt. If a runner is in the middle of a lap when the timed period ends, that lap does not count. Participants may stop, take breaks, or refuel during the event. Items from the organizer’s other races, including t-shirts and hats, will be available for sale for $5.

The event is organized by the Crazy Legs Race Series, which promotes non-pavement and pavement races in Northwest Indiana and holds events in Lake, Porter, and LaPorte counties. The series states an inclusive registration policy for transgender participants and acknowledges the Indigenous nations that stewarded the land.
